MADISON (WKOW) — Millions of people are expected to participate in "No Kings" rallies across the country Saturday, protesting against President Donald Trump's administration that organizers describe as "chaos, corruption and cruelty."

At least 10 such rallies are happening across southern Wisconsin, including Madison, Sun Prairie, Janesville and others.

In Janesville, a dueling rally had been scheduled, but was canceled. The rally was meant to be an "America First Rally" to counteract the "No Kings" protest.

According to online reports , some Republicans worried that the protests would become violent.
